Delhi Master Plan 2047 Draft Gets DDA Nod, Sets Out New Framework for Urban Development

The DDA has approved the draft Delhi Master Plan 2047, replacing the earlier MPD 2041 draft and proposing changes to land use, housing, redevelopment, land pooling and building regulations.
Indian Masterminds Stories

New Delhi: The Delhi Development Authority (DDA) approved the draft Delhi Master Plan 2047 on August 12, 2026, setting out a new framework for land use, housing, transport, infrastructure, environmental protection and urban development in the national capital.

The proposed plan will replace the earlier draft of the Delhi Master Plan 2041 and has been prepared in alignment with the Centre’s Viksit Bharat @ 2047 vision. The approved draft will now be sent to the Ministry of Housing and Urban Affairs for final notification.

What the Draft Master Plan Proposes

The draft includes several changes to land use and development regulations across Delhi.

Key provisions include:

  • Commercial construction in 70 villages: Commercial development has been permitted in 70 villages located in Delhi’s outer areas.
  • Yamuna floodplain provisions: Certain development-related safeguards applicable to a portion of the Yamuna floodplain have been relaxed.
  • Rithala-Kundli corridor: A land-use change has been included in Narela in connection with a metro depot for the Rithala-Kundli corridor.
  • Redevelopment of older DDA housing: A uniform policy has been approved for the reconstruction and redevelopment of DDA two-storey houses that are more than 50 years old and structurally weak.

Under the redevelopment policy, eligible properties will receive redevelopment rights equivalent to those available for vacant residential plots.

Land Pooling Rules Simplified

The draft also proposes changes to Delhi’s land pooling framework.

Under the earlier 2019 rules, landowners in a sector were required to form a cooperative association with at least 70 per cent participation before proceeding with a development plan.

The new framework removes this requirement and allows landowners to approach the DDA directly for development plans.

Changes to Building Approval Rules

The DDA has also approved amendments to the Unified Building Bye-Laws, 2016.

The changes are aimed at reducing procedural requirements and simplifying the process for approval of building plans.

DDA Meeting and Next Step

The DDA meeting was chaired by Delhi Lieutenant Governor and DDA Chairman Taranjit Singh Sandhu. DDA Vice Chairman N. Saravana Kumar (IPS: 2000: BH) was also present.

Following approval of the draft, the next step is its submission to the Ministry of Housing and Urban Affairs for final notification.

Until that process is completed, the approved DDA draft remains subject to the statutory notification process.

Why the Master Plan Matters

The Delhi Master Plan is a statutory urban planning document that provides the framework for land use and development control in the national capital.

The previous Master Plan 2041 draft was approved on February 28, 2023. However, it was not ultimately notified and subsequently missed several deadlines set by the Centre.

The Master Plan 2047 now seeks to establish a new planning framework covering land use, housing, infrastructure, transport, environmental considerations and development regulations.
